js滑动事件

  • JS - 滚动事件(onscroll)
    答:当浏览器滚动条滚动时会触发 onscroll 事件,通常情况下指上下滚动条滚动。需要注意的是,浏览器一旦检测到滚动条发生滚动,就可以触发 onscroll 事件,而无需等到滚动行为结束。下面的例子演示了一个极普遍的应用:利用 onscroll 事件检测滚动条位置,当向下滚动到一定位置时,在页面右下角会出现“返回顶...
  • js,鼠标上下滑轮或者拉动滚动条触发事件
    答:window.onmousewheel = function(){ //触发滚轮事件}window.onscroll = function(){ //滚动条事件}//其实你的问题直接使用判断滚动条应该就可以了,但是如果一定要拖动滚动条才执行事件,我们可以通过获取鼠标位置来模拟var a = document.getElementsByTagName("html")[0];window.onmousemove = fun...
  • js的touchstart没有触发
    答:js的touchstart没有触发,可以在touchstart的时候调用下event.preventDefault(),即可让其他事件都正常被触发了。js的左右上下滑动触屏事件,主要有三个事件:touchstart,touchmove,touchend。
  • js如何在页面滚动到一定位置时触发事件?
    答:{ var offset=e.offsetTop;if(e.offsetParent!=null) //只要还有父元素,也就是当前元素不是根节点就继续往上累计元素的高度 offset+=getTop(e.offsetParent);return offset;} var myBlockTop = getTop(myBlock);获得了第100条微博的绝对高度后注册滚动条事件:window.addEventListener("scroll",functi...
  • js scroll 滚动连续多次触发事件怎么只执行一次?
    答:1: 设置一个全局变量is_running = false 2: 然后再你scroll触发的事件方法的开头加上一个if判断,如果is_running==false就先把is_running=true,然后执行方法。3: 在执行结束的末尾,把is_running=false改回来表示执行结束,4: 这相当于加锁和解锁的过程,在is_running==true的期间就算触发了此方法...
  • js scroll 滚动连续多次触发事件怎么只执行一次
    答:设置一个全局变量is_running = false 然后再你scroll触发的事件方法的开头加上一个if判断,如果is_running==false就先把is_running=true,然后执行方法。在执行结束的末尾,把is_running=false改回来表示执行结束,这相当于加锁和解锁的过程,在is_running==true的期间就算触发了此方法也不会真正执行的 ...
  • js鼠标移动事件(onmouseover,onmouseout)放在和控件中有什么不同?谢谢...
    答:首先实现一个盒子。给这个盒子上绑定上onmouseover事件和onmouseout事件。发现它们不会发生什么问题。让我们创建一个B元素,让它被嵌套在A元素中,作为A的子元素。依旧只给外层父元素A绑定onmouseover事件和onmouseout事件,当鼠标移入移除A的子元素B的时候居然也发生了onmouseover事件和onmouseout事件。所以说当...
  • js中鼠标移动事件触发时,如何获得当前鼠标所在元素的内容
    答:用jquery库写就更简单呀,如这样:(function(){ $('div#libox li').mouseover(function(){alert($(this).find('span').html());}); });
  • 手机端如何用JS实现触屏
    答://获取第一个触点var x = Number(touch.pageX); //页面触点X坐标var y = Number(touch.pageY); //页面触点Y坐标//记录触点初始位置startX = x;startY = y;} catch (e) {alert('touchSatrtFunc:' + e.message);}}//touchmove事件,这个事件无法获取坐标function touchMoveFunc(evt) {t...
  • js中鼠标移动事件触发时,如何获得当前鼠标在哪一个元素上
    答:首先,获取到事件对象e,事件来源,IE下面对应的是srcElement,FF下面是target。下面是一个简单的例子,兼容IE和FireFox <!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d"> function init() { document.body...

  • 网友评论:

    段羽13897281048: 如何用js做到滑动效果 -
    49293庄窦 : 主要思路是:鼠标当前点到下一点直接间隔计算出速度.这样就实现了惯性滑动效果.下面是简单的js代码实现:仅供参考: #div1{ width:100px; height:100px; background:red; position:absolute; left:0px; top:0;}<script> window.onload=function()...

    段羽13897281048: js怎么使用touchmove事件? -
    49293庄窦 : 随着触屏手机、平板电脑的普及和占有更多用户和使用时间,触屏的触碰、滑动等事件也成为javaScript开发不可避免的知识,现在何问起就和大家一起学习js的触屏操作,js的触屏touchmove事件,为手指在屏幕上滑动触发的事件,这里制作了一个简单的示例,可以通过这个示例认识touchmove事件.

    段羽13897281048: 移动端js手指滑动、下拉、触摸事件怎么弄? -
    49293庄窦 : 有zepto.js,api基本和jquery一样,不过不好用,你可以使用jquery+touch库(网上找合适的,zepto的touch.js在ios会报错.正在调试中= =).

    段羽13897281048: 原生js 有没有 手机移动端 滑动 的事件 -
    49293庄窦 : 我找了一下 touchmove即为滑动事件 还有其他触摸事件,都给你列一下:touchstart事件:当手指触摸屏幕时候触发,即使已经有一个手指放在屏幕上也会触发.touchmove事件:当手指在屏幕上滑动的时候连续地触发.在这个事件发生期间,调用preventDefault()事件可以阻止滚动.touchend事件:当手指从屏幕上离开的时候触发.touchcancel事件:当系统停止跟踪触摸的时候触发.

    段羽13897281048: javascript移动端滑动事件 -
    49293庄窦 : 侦听ontouchstart事件,记录初始的坐标值 在ontouchmove事件中,持续监测移动的距离,即可作出下一步的操作

    段羽13897281048: 网页js左右滑动代码. -
    49293庄窦 : <script> var show = 0; function leftRun(){ show-=100; document.getElementById("b").style.marginLeft = show+"px"; } function leftRun(){ show+=100; document.getElementById("b").style.marginRight= show+"px"; }</script><div id="a" ...

    段羽13897281048: js touch事件为什么只能滑动一次 -
    49293庄窦 : 每个触摸事件被触发后,会生成一个event对象,event对象里额外包括以下三个触摸列表touches: //当前屏幕上所有手指的列表targetTouches: //当前dom元素上手指的列表,尽量使用这个代替toucheschangedTouches: //涉及当前事件的手...

    段羽13897281048: 我想知道javascript滑动菜单的实现原理? -
    49293庄窦 : 原理么:首先设计菜单部分的div,利用css设置好div的位置、显示方式,比如滑出的部分首先隐藏起来;然后用javascript的dom、事件编程技巧,查找相关的div,让其显示或隐藏.网上有很多jquery的源代码,用jquery实现比较方便吧.

    段羽13897281048: js鼠标滚动事件,望高手给予思路! -
    49293庄窦 : //滚动条滚动事件 $(window).scroll(function(){ //滚动条只要滚动,就会执行这个事件 });

    段羽13897281048: js,鼠标上下滑轮或者拉动滚动条触发事件 -
    49293庄窦 : window.onmousewheel = function(){ //触发滚轮事件 } window.onscroll = function(){ //滚动条事件 }//其实你的问题直接使用判断滚动条应该就可以了,但是如果一定要拖动滚动条才执行事件,我们可以通过获取鼠标位置来模拟 var a = ...

    热搜:javascript onclick \\ js控制页面跳转 \\ mac蜜桃奶茶314 \\ js禁止点击 \\ java入门网站 \\ js按钮跳转页面 \\ js 跳转 \\ javascript事件 \\ js页面跳转事件 \\ javascript chm \\ js获取地址 \\ js跳转 \\ javascript点击 \\ javascript按钮事件 \\ js事件捕获 \\ js跳转网页方法 \\ js新开页面 \\ js跳转到新窗口 \\ js中跳转页面方法 \\ javascript的事件 \\

    本站交流只代表网友个人观点,与本站立场无关
    欢迎反馈与建议,请联系电邮
    2024© 车视网